  • Patent number: 4328569
    Abstract: A broadband directional transducer which provides a beam pattern that is essentially constant for all frequencies above a certain cutoff frequency, an acoustic pressure angular distribution that is virtually independent of the distance from the transducer and no side lobes, includes an array of isophase, omnidirectional electro-acoustic elements on a spherical shell, each element being amplitude-shaded according to the shading function ##EQU1## where n is a positive integer, and .theta. is an angle measured from the axis of the spherical surface to a shaded element.

  • Patent number: 4249143
    Abstract: An optically pumped laser which is operative by photolysis of a rare gas (RG)-halogne atom (X) compound (RGX.sub.2) which creates lasing from the RGX* molecule the RGX* molecule being diatomic. This type of laser is gaseous but a solid fuel is used to supply the gas; therefore the system is self contained.

  • Patent number: 4244350
    Abstract: An improved energy storage superheater assembly for storing heat energy rlting from solar or other types of energy. An enclosed housing includes a heat transfer means in the bottom or top which is heated by SO.sub.2 +O.sub.2 due to solar chemical reaction or any other suitable means. The heat transfer means heats wet steam in a superheater piping that passes through the heat transfer means to produce superheated steam. A plurality of vertical, potassium-containing steel wall heat pipes extends from the heat transfer means and distributes heat over the large area of the housing. Vertical containers which contain a salt are assembled among the vertical pipes and are heated by the heat radiated and convected from the vertical pipes in order to store heat in the salt-containers by "heat of fusion". During heat withdrawal, heat is radiated and convected from the salt-containers to the vertical steel pipes. Heat is carried to the heat transfer means by the steel pipes which in turn heats the superheater tubes.
